Cultivating Workplace Wellbeing: Integrating Yoga, Mindfulness and Breathwork

In the modern corporate landscape, fostering workplace well-being has become a top priority for organizations seeking to enhance employee satisfaction, productivity, and overall organizational success. In recent years, practices such as yoga, mindfulness, and breathwork have gained traction as effective tools for promoting physical, mental, and emotional health in the workplace.

Understanding Mindfulness, Yoga, and Breathwork:


  • Yoga: Yoga combines physical postures, breathwork, and meditation to promote physical strength, flexibility, and mental clarity. It also fosters relaxation and stress relief.

  • Mindfulness: Mindfulness involves paying attention to the present moment with non-judgmental awareness. It helps individuals cultivate focus, reduce stress, and enhance emotional resilience.

  • Breathwork: Breathwork techniques focus on conscious breathing patterns to regulate emotions, reduce anxiety, and induce a state of relaxation and calmness.

Practical Strategies for Implementation:


  • Offering Mindfulness Workshops: Organizations can provide workshops on mindfulness meditation, stress reduction techniques, and mindful communication to introduce employees to these practices and their benefits.

  • Integrating Yoga Sessions: Scheduling regular yoga classes or lunchtime yoga sessions can encourage employees to incorporate physical activity and relaxation into their daily routines.

  • Implementing Breathwork Exercises: Incorporating brief breathwork exercises into team meetings, training sessions, or break times can help employees manage stress and promote relaxation throughout the workday.

  • Creating Mindful Spaces: Designating quiet, peaceful areas within the workplace for meditation, reflection, or relaxation can provide employees with a retreat from the demands of their work environment.


Benefits of Yoga, Mindfulness, and Breathwork in the Workplace:


  • Stress Reduction: These practices help employees manage workplace stress more effectively, leading to improved overall well-being and reduced burnout.

  • Enhanced Focus and Productivity: Mindfulness, yoga, and breathwork techniques can sharpen focus, boost concentration, and increase productivity by reducing distractions and enhancing mental clarity.

  • Improved Physical Health: Yoga and breathwork promote physical fitness, flexibility, and posture, while mindfulness practices can lower blood pressure, strengthen the immune system, and reduce chronic pain.

  • Better Emotional Regulation: Mindfulness and breathwork empower employees to regulate their emotions, cope with difficult situations, and foster healthier relationships in the workplace.

  • Increased Resilience: These practices build resilience by cultivating self-awareness, compassion, and adaptability, enabling employees to navigate challenges with greater ease.

By integrating mindfulness, yoga, and breathwork into the workplace, organizations can create a culture of well-being that supports the physical, mental, and emotional health of their employees. These practices offer a holistic approach to workplace well-being, addressing stress, improving focus, fostering resilience, and promoting overall employee satisfaction and engagement. As organizations prioritize employee wellbeing, the integration of mindfulness, yoga, and breathwork emerges as a powerful strategy for cultivating a healthy and thriving work environment.
